Ticket: DispatchCore's driver-assignment heuristic is drifting from baseline on the Orval region nodes. Someone hand-edited weight factors last sprint; assignments now favor long-haul drivers incorrectly. New contractor: don't tune anything yourself. Pull the node configs, diff against the approved set, and revert any mismatch. Restart the assigner after each revert, one node at a time. Verify assignment spread looks normal in the Brinmoor dashboard before closing. The approved baseline configuration you should enforce is the following.

config for bafof-yadup:
[raldor]
team = druys
access_code = ac_de306a
host = raldor.zemvarworks.local
port = 9000
owner = wendor.julir
peer = belael.halixstack.local

Heads up: if the Lintrock baseline file in the Quarrow repo drifts from main, CI fails with a "stale baseline" error even when the code is fine. Quick fix is to regenerate the baseline on a clean checkout and re-push. If a customer build is blocked, confirm the failing run matches the token below before escalating.

build token for yadug-yagag: htk21_c863c33eb8b82c0c9c152

Runbook: ChipGate Reader Rollout (Fernley Marathon)

Before promoting a new ChipGate firmware build, confirm the reader mats at the Fernley start corral have synced their clocks against the Tollhouse NTP relay. Drift above 40ms will corrupt split times and cannot be corrected after the race. Run the dry-read pass with the test bibs from the equipment crate, verify a clean detection rate above 99.5%, and only then tag the release. The full promotion checklist lives on our internal wiki page.

dashboard of bafog-tahog = https://rundeck.novaclabs.corp/job

Hi Dara,

Since you're joining the rotation this week, a heads-up: we're replacing Grindstone, our homegrown job queue, with Relayline. The review branch is open and I'd like your eyes on the retry semantics in particular — Grindstone silently dropped jobs after three failures, and Relayline doesn't, so downstream consumers may see duplicates. Cutover is staged per-tenant, so on-call impact should be minimal, but alerts may look unfamiliar. The migration plan, rollback steps, and tenant schedule are documented here.

wiki page, tajef-kadup: https://sentry.paliqgrid.local/settings/merge_requests/job/browse/view/projects/projects/950c02057f35fcefa1b8dd31